Bis(η5-cyclopentadienyl)- and bis(η5-indenyl)metallacycles of titanium and zirconium from methylenecyclopropanes by oxidative coupling

Methylenecyclopropane (1a) reacts with bis(trimethylphosphane)titanocene (8) and (η2-1-butene)(trimethylphosphane)zirconocene (12a) via olefin complexes; e.g. 9, in a [2+2] cycloaddition to afford the metallacyclopentane derivates 10, 13 and 14. In contrast, a [3+2] cycloaddition reaction is observed with bis(η5-lndenyl)(η2-1-butene)(trimethylphosphane)zirconium (12b) to furnish the 1-zircona-4-methylenecyclohexane 15. Similarly, reactions of the complexes 8 and 12a with benzylidenecyclopropane (1c) give the olefin complexes 9c and 20, while a direct reaction between the indenyl complex 12b with 1c occurs to furnish the 1-zircona-2-benzylidenecyclobutane complex 21b which was characterised by X-ray crystallography.
